So, despite my new regime for positive change I am also a realist, and I realise that I have never stuck to a diet in my life. Hence the reason that I am not going on a diet, I am changing my food and exercise habits. Nothing is going to stop me wanting a chinese takeaway and a beer at the weekend though and therefore I am including the flexibility to allow for treats such as these, as well as time to just slob around if I want to in my new regime. Therefore, Five Day Fitness is born and my guidelines are going to be as follows:



  1. Healthy and nutritious eating five days per week with a focus on made-from-scratch meals with natural ingredients.
  2. Exercising for 30 minutes, five days per week (or 2 hours and 30 minutes per week total) as per NHS guidelines: Physical Activity Guidelines For Adults
  3. For two days a week I can have a break and include treats for myself if I want to. I see this as a necessary part of the plan in order to keep me on track and sane. After all, a Dominos pizza is a wonderful thing, as long as it kept as an occasional treat and not a regular habit!
  4. To keep a record via this blog of my progress (not of weight, I have ditched the scales and will be focusing on health and wellbeing) but of my eating and exercise habits.
